I'll try to just keep track of any Ravens, Raiders, Eagles, Packers, Bears, and Dolphins updates. Think that's all, right? Maybe Giants if Danny will show his ass up again

Dolphins talking up Dallas Thomas at the owners meetings - Miami Herald. Thinks the Fins will pass up on offensive line help with Thomas moving inside to guard, hope he does better and that "Property of Elvis Dumervil" tattoo wears off.
Bears visiting with Jameis, but apparently haven't done much research into him. No shit.
Fins apparently "smitten" with Stefon Diggs from Maryland. Baltimore, San Diego, Dallas, and Jacksonville all interested in Jay Ajayi from Boise State... aka the teams that want a running back are looking into getting a running back
Another guy Miami is apparently really high on is Breshaud Perriman. Please take him since I'm sick of seeing him to Baltimore in every single mock draft (but Miami won't take him lol)

DISCUSSION TOPIC:
Schefty says that it may take "2 first-round picks" to get Rivers out of San Diego.
What would you all think of this? Do you think a Houston, Buffalo, or even St. Louis or the Jets should do this?
